摘要
Objectives: Describe levels of compliance with dietary guidelines and the relationship with the level of burnout syndrome, in teachers who carried out distance education in Chilean Universities. Material and methods: Multicenter, descriptive, cross-sectional study. Non-probabilistic sample of 475 university teachers. The Maslach Burnout Inventory and Eating Habits Survey based on the GABAs were used. For the analyses, the statistical program Stata 16.1 (StataCorp, College Station) was used; frequency and percentage were established; to compare categorical variables, the chi 2 test was used. Linear regression analysis was performed to identify whether the average of the variables (emotional exhaustion, depersonalization and personal fulfillment) presented a significant tendency to decrease or increase according to compliance with the GABAs. Results: 50.7% of the sample whose ages are between 20 and 39 years old are those who have the greatest compliance with dietary recommendations (54.2%), when compared to the group between 40 and 59 years old (46.8%). Of the total sample, 60.8% present emotional exhaustion, with the items being noncompliance (60.6%) or compliance 1 time (64.5%). Regarding the personal fulfillment category, the highest values are found in the low subcategory, highlighting non-compliance (63.3%) or only 1 compliance (40.8%) with dietary recommendations. In turn, there is greater compliance with the daily recommendations for dairy products and legumes, with the average non-compliance (63.7%) with the recommendations always being higher. The recommendation for the consumption of fruits and vegetables presents the highest values n= 450 (94.7%), of non-compliance with the recommendation. Conclusions: University teaching in confinement brought with it inadequate eating habits, generated by stress, emotional exhaustion, domestic chores, added to daily work and family responsibilities, impacting women more. Following the daily dietary recommendations, based on GABAs, ensures an intake of macro and micronutrients, along with an adequate supply of fiber.
